I went through a pain staking TAC process to upgrade my 7975G phones to 8-5-2S from a much older release in order to be able to go to 8-5-3TH.   I just upleaded 8-5-3TH to the system yet when I rebootn the phones they do not take the new load?

Thoughts?

I think I reproduced your scenario and then showed the way forward:

Starting condition:

-----------------------

Phone loads in flash and tftp-server statements match...good....

Directory of flash:/phones/7975/

    5  -rw-     2935993  Nov 23 2009 17:22:54 -05:00  apps75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
    6  -rw-      524876  Nov 23 2009 17:22:58 -05:00  cnu75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
    7  -rw-     2100554  Nov 23 2009 17:23:04 -05:00  cvm75sccp.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
    8  -rw-      340615  Nov 23 2009 17:23:06 -05:00  dsp75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
    9  -rw-     1887312  Nov 23 2009 17:23:12 -05:00  jar75sccp.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
   10  -rw-         650  Nov 23 2009 17:23:12 -05:00  SCCP75.8-5-3S.loads
   11  -rw-         654  Nov 23 2009 17:23:14 -05:00  term75.default.loads

254021632 bytes total (97996800 bytes free)


UC540#sh run | inc tftp-server
tftp-server flash:/phones/7975/apps75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n alias apps75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
tftp-server flash:/phones/7975/cnu75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n alias cnu75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
tftp-server flash:/phones/7975/cvm75sccp.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n alias cvm75sccp.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
tftp-server flash:/phones/7975/dsp75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n alias dsp75.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
tftp-server flash:/phones/7975/jar75sccp.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n alias jar75sccp.8-5-3TH1-6.sbn
tftp-server flash:/phones/7975/SCCP75.8-5-3S.loads alias SCCP75.8-5-3S.loads
tftp-server flash:/phones/7975/term75.default.loads alias term75.default.loads


Ahh, but here the Telephony-Service shows the old load will be used... (not good)

        
UC540#sh telephony-service | inc 7975
load 7975 SCCP75.8-4-2S

And here, the phone is running this old load (also visible from Phone menu):


UC540#sh ephone phone-load | inc SCCP75
SEP001D450BB1A6    SCCP75.8-4-2S          SCCP75.8-4-2S         Reset-Restart

-------------------------------------

Lets update Telephony-service:

-------------------
UC540#conf t
Enter configuration commands, one per line.  End with CNTL/Z.
UC540(config)#telep
UC540(config)#telephony-service
UC540(config-telephony)#load  7975 SCCP75.8-5-3S
Updating CNF files
CNF files update complete for phonetype(7975) <---this is automatically done

UC540(config-telephony)#end

Set this up....
UC540#
UC540#debug tftp events
TFTP Event debugging is on
UC540#term mon

Go on CCA and reboot the phone (Topology view, right mouse over the phone), or just unplug it.

-----

Better now......


UC540#sh ephone phone-load | inc 75
SEP001D450BB1A6    SCCP75.8-5-3S          SCCP75.8-4-2S         Initialized
